Abstract

A filter assembly for use with a commercial air filtration unit. The filter assembly includes a frame, a sorbent material filter, and a primary particulate filter. The frame defines an upstream portion and a downstream portion, with the upstream portion forming a lip. The sorbent material filter is coupled to the downstream portion. Conversely, the primary particulate filter is coupled to the upstream portion of the frame. In this regard, the primary particulate filter defines an inner face and an outer face. Upon assembly, the inner face is adjacent the sorbent material filter and the lip projects upstream of the outer face. During use, the lip provides a receiving surface for installation within a housing, while preventing damage to the filter materials. Further, the filter assembly can be selectively maneuvered to a partially released position relative to the housing whereby the filter assembly hangs freely from the housing, supported at the lip.
